High West and Luke Grimes team up to Protect the West

American actor and musician Luke Grimes has partnered with Utah distillery High West to advance the whiskey maker’s conservation efforts.

High West has tapped Grimes to be a brand ambassador

Since introducing its Protect the West Campaign in 2022, Park City, Utah-based High West has contributed over US$1 million to nonprofit organisations committed to land preservation and environmental stewardship across the region.

Grimes will join High West as a brand ambassador, helping to amplify the campaign’s message through storytelling and awareness efforts designed to inspire others to take action.

“Every adventurer has their spot, that one place in the wild they cherish most,” Grimes said. “For me, this partnership with High West is about protecting those places before they’re gone.

“The Protect the West initiative is something I deeply believe in, and I’m honoured to lend my voice to the cause. I’ll be raising a glass to the incredible work the High West team is doing, and I hope others will join us.”

Grimes is best known for his role as Kayce Dutton on American drama series Yellowstone and will appear in the 2025 film Eddington.

To celebrate the summer solstice on 20 June, High West is inviting whiskey lovers to enter its Protect the West Sweepstakes running till 25 July.

Fans can enter to win a getaway to Park City by following High West on Instagram and commenting on the Western location they’d most like to protect on the collaborative post with Grimes.

“At High West, our connection to the West runs deep. It’s the inspiration behind our whiskey and the heart of our Protect the West initiative,” Jacqueline Jacobs, brand director of craft spirits at Constellation Brands, added.

“Partnering with Luke Grimes allows us to bring even more awareness to the urgent need to preserve the places we love. Luke embodies the spirit of the West, and together, we hope to inspire others to join us in protecting the land that gives so much to all of us.”

The Spirits Business previously spoke to Olympian Shaun White about his work with High West and the Protect the West campaign.

Meanwhile, in November 2024, Grimes’ Yellowstone co-star, Kelly Reilly, aligned herself with Ammunition whiskey in the role of creative visionary and brand storyteller.
